Request/Subject |
Approval of a Cooperative Law Enforcement Agreement No. 21-LE-11031200-038, Modification No. 1 between the Gila County Sheriff's Office and the U.S. Department of Agriculture, Forest Service. |
Background Information |
On March 16, 2021, the Board of Supervisors approved Cooperative Law Enforcement Agreement (Forest Service Agreement No. 21-LE-11031200-038), which replaced Agreement No. 16-LE-11031200-004. The Operating and Financial Plan was incorporated as Exhibit A, the amount of this Agreement was $74,800 for the performance period of January 1, 2021, through December 31, 2021. |
Evaluation |
Forest Service Agreement No. 21-LE-11031200-038, Modification No. 1, changes the following: Update period of performance in operating plan from a single year to multiple years through December 31, 2025; Change in Funding: Forest Service to add $74,800 ($60,000.00/NFLE0322 & $14,800.00/FDDS3618) funding to the Partner in accordance with the attached Operating and Financial Plan (Exhibit A); Administrative change: Forest Service to change Program Manager from Bray Addison to Thomas Hughes; and attached 2022-2025 Operating and Financial Plan. |
Conclusion |
It is imperative that Forest Service Agreement No. 21-LE-11031200-038, Modification No. 1 is approved by the Board of Supervisors to ensure that there is no lapse in the cooperative enforcement services provided on National Forest Service lands within Gila County by the Gila County Sheriff's Office deputies and to ensure that reimbursement of those services occurs on a timely basis. |
Recommendation |
Sheriff J. Adam Shepherd recommends that the Board of Supervisors approve Cooperative Law Enforcement Agreement No. 21-LE-11031200-038, Modification No. 1 in the amount of $74,800 for the performance period of February 1, 2022, through December 31, 2025. |
